Which herbs are in the Four Substances Soup that nourishes the liver and blood?

Four Substances Soup for nourishing Liver Blood consists of four herbs: Radix Rehmanniae Praeparata, Radix Angelicae Sinensis, Radix Paeoniae Alba and Rhizoma Ligustici Chuanxiong.
Liver blood deficiency manifests as dizziness, blurred vision, night blindness, numbness of limbs, joint constriction (body spasm and convulsion due to wind-cold sensation), tremor of hands and feet, muscle twitching, scanty and pale menstruation or even amenorrhea in women, lack of glory in the claws and nails, and a pale and glabrous face.
In the formula of Four Substance Soup, Radix Rehmanniae Praeparata is sweet in taste and warm in nature, which belongs to the liver and kidney meridians, and is an important medicine for nourishing Yin and tonifying Blood; Radix Angelicae Sinensis nourishes and nourishes Blood and Blood and is paired with Radix Rehmanniae Praeparatae Praeparatae to not only replenish the strength of Blood but also to promote the stagnation of the Camp Blood.
In this formula, white peony nourishes Blood and converges Yin, softens the Liver and eases the urgency, assists Radix Rehmanniae Praeparata and Radix Angelicae Sinensis in nourishing Yin and replenishing Blood, and also eases the urgency and relieves pain (relieves urgent pain); Rhizoma Ligustici Chuanxiong promotes Qi and activates Blood, which is complementary with Radix Angelicae Sinensis to promote Blood circulation, and also enables the medicines to nourish and replenish Blood without stagnating the Blood.
